Race Info
The Brainerd Jaycees Run for the Lakes Marathon is a highly-rated, volunteer-organized race set in the scenic North Woods of Nisswa, Minnesota.
The course is a paved double loop that winds past beautiful cabin-lined lakes and pine forests. It is known for being very runner-friendly, featuring a mostly flat and fast elevation profile alongside consistently cool spring temperatures.
Beyond the full marathon, it has a festive community atmosphere all weekend, with all proceeds going to support local charities and non-profits in the Brainerd Lakes area. Source
